Suffolk: Man Killed In A12 Crash Named

A man killed in a crash off the A12 in Suffolk has been named by police as 49-year-old Charles Lamont.

His car is thought to have come off the road at Capel St Mary near the BP garage on Sunday morning.

The overturned car was found on Sunday afternoon and Mr Lamont was pronounced dead at the scene.

Norfolk Police have told Heart: "Officers were contacted just after 4:10pm to reports of a car on its roof in a field just after the BP garage. The scene was attended and a silver BMW was located on its roof, off the south-bound carriageway. The car had collided with a tree.

The body of a man was found with the vehicle. Police have named him as Charles Lamont, a 49-year-old man from Dundee.

Following the initial investigation officers now believe that the collision may have taken place sometime between 6:30am and 9am on Sunday morning and police are continuing to appeal to anyone who may have seen the vehicle leave the road to get in contact.
